Da die Blockchain-Technologie rasant voranschreitet, sind Monad und MegaETH zwei aufstrebende Projekte, die jeweils auf unterschiedliche Weise die Entwicklung des Ethereum-Ökosystems vorantreiben. Kürzlich führten Keone Hon, Gründer von Monad, und Lei Yang, Mitbegründer von MegaETH, eine eingehende Diskussion über ihre jeweiligen technologischen Innovationen, architektonischen Designs und Gemeinschaftskulturen.
Monad ist eine Layer-1-Blockchain, die durch innovative Ausführungs- und Konsensmechanismen Leistungsgrenzen übertreffen und die Verarbeitung von über 10.000 Transaktionen pro Sekunde ermöglichen soll. Ihr Design priorisiert Effizienz und Kompatibilität, was es Entwicklern leicht macht, bestehende Ethereum-Anwendungen zu migrieren.
Im Gegensatz dazu ist MegaETH eine Layer 2-Lösung, die sich darauf konzentriert, die Transaktionsleistung von Ethereum erheblich zu steigern, mit dem Ziel, über 100.000 Transaktionen pro Sekunde zu verarbeiten. Durch die Optimierung der bestehenden Architektur von Ethereum zielt MegaETH darauf ab, den Benutzern ein viel schnelleres Transaktionserlebnis zu bieten.
Dieser Artikel bietet eine Zusammenfassung eines Podcast-Interviews, das über eine Stunde dauerte und sich auf zwei Blockchain-Projekte mit unterschiedlichen Architekturen konzentrierte: Monad und MegaETH. Es untersucht, wie diese Projekte durch unterschiedliche technologische Wege die Geschwindigkeit und Effizienz des Ethereum-Ökosystems vorantreiben.
Keone Hon erläuterte in der Diskussion die Kernphilosophie hinter Monad und hob es als eine neu konzipierte Version von Ethereum hervor, die entwickelt wurde, um bis zu 10.000 Transaktionen pro Sekunde zu verarbeiten. Monad verbessert die Speichereffizienz von Ethereum's Merkle-Baum-Daten durch die Schaffung einer neuen Datenbank - Monad DB. Keone erklärte, dass Ethereum traditionell in einer single-threaded Art und Weise arbeitet, aber Monad die Ausführungsleistung steigert, indem es optimistische parallele Ausführung und asynchrones Processing integriert.
Keone betonte, dass der Zugang zum Zustand, nicht nur zur Rechenleistung, der Hauptengpass im Ausführungsprozess ist. Jeder Smart Contract hängt von einem Restzustand ab, der damit verknüpft ist, und für den Daten von der Festplatte gelesen werden müssen. Somit ist die Hauptbegrenzung bei der Ausführung der Zugriff auf diese Zustandsdaten. Monad DB ist speziell darauf ausgelegt, diese Herausforderung zu überwinden und ermöglicht effiziente parallele Datenzugriffe, was ein größeres Leistungspotenzial freisetzt.
Im Gegensatz zu Monad erklärte Lei Yang, dass MegaETH darauf abzielt, eine leistungsoptimierte Blockchain zu schaffen, die vollständig kompatibel mit Ethereum ist und die Vision hat, die erste Echtzeit-Blockchain zu werden. Als Layer 2-Lösung für Ethereum strebt MegaETH an, über 100.000 Transaktionen pro Sekunde zu verarbeiten. Lei betonte, dass MegaETH nicht ausschließlich auf Parallelisierung angewiesen ist, sondern die Verbesserung der Leistung eines einzelnen Threads priorisiert, was seiner Meinung nach für die praktische Anwendung vieler Anwendungen entscheidend ist.
In Bezug auf die technische Umsetzung verwendet MegaETH einen einzigen aktiven Orderer, um alle Transaktionen zu verwalten, wobei andere Knoten nur Statusupdates abonnieren müssen. Dieser Ansatz reduziert nicht nur redundante Ausführung, sondern senkt auch die Hardwareanforderungen für volle Knoten. Lei erklärte weiter, dass MegaETH eine neue Datenstruktur entwickelt hat, ähnlich dem Merkle-Patricia-Baum, die die Hardwarenutzung optimiert, um eine effiziente Transaktionsverarbeitung zu unterstützen.
Keone und Lei bieten unterschiedliche Standpunkte in der Debatte über Dezentralisierung. Keone behauptet, dass die Architektur von Monad durch die Verwendung unabhängiger einzelner Knoten und vollständiger Knoten Dezentralisierung, Vertrauensneutralität und Zensurresistenz garantiert. Er betont, dass Dezentralisierung nicht nur eine technische Wahl, sondern ein grundlegender Gemeinschaftswert ist.
Lei behauptet im Gegensatz dazu, dass MegaETH in Bezug auf Dezentralisierung herausragend ist, da es auf Zehntausenden von Ethereum-Knoten basiert, um Endgültigkeit und Korrektheit zu gewährleisten. Er betont, dass der einzelne Orderer von MegaETH extrem niedrige Transaktionsrückmeldezeiten erreicht, was in keinem konsensbasierten System möglich ist.
Obwohl sie unterschiedliche Interpretationen von Dezentralisierung haben, sind sich beide Gründer einig, dass diese Funktion für das langfristige Wachstum von Blockchain essentiell ist. Alle Layer-2-Lösungen können eine größere Dezentralisierung beanspruchen, da sie direkt auf Ethereum zur Abwicklung angewiesen sind. Monad verbessert jedoch die Effizienz von Ethereum durch innovative Technologie, ohne die Hardwareanforderungen zu erhöhen. Diese Verbesserung steigert die Leistung von Ethereum und trägt zur Optimierung des gesamten dezentralen Ökosystems bei.
Keone und Lei unterscheiden sich auch in ihren technischen Philosophien. Keone betont, dass Monad darauf ausgelegt ist, die Leistung mit minimalem Hardwareeinsatz zu maximieren, so dass jeder einen Knoten auf Standardgeräten betreiben kann. Er glaubt, dass dies durch Softwareoptimierung erreicht werden kann, ohne auf High-End-Hardware angewiesen zu sein. Monad zielt darauf ab, die Leistung von Ethereum zu steigern und gleichzeitig die Dezentralisierung zu gewährleisten.
Im Gegensatz dazu erklärt Lei, dass MegaETH sich für eine Layer-2-Architektur entschieden hat, weil sie die beste Leistung bietet und Redundanzen bei der Ausführung und im Konsens erheblich reduziert. Sie sind nicht durch Traditionen eingeschränkt und verfolgen einen leistungsorientierten Ansatz. Lei betonte, dass das Design von MegaETH Transaktionsrückmeldezeiten von nur 1 Millisekunde ermöglicht, eine beispiellose Leistung in einem konsensbasierten System.
Wenn es um den Aufbau von Gemeinschaften geht, haben Keone und Lei unterschiedliche Prioritäten. Keone erwähnte, dass Monad eine Umgebung fördert, in der alle ermutigt werden, beizutragen und so eine positive Atmosphäre zu schaffen. Er betonte, dass das Maskottchen und die Veranstaltungen von Monad spontan von der Gemeinschaft geschaffen und gefördert werden, was den Geist der Dezentralisierung verkörpert.
Im Gegensatz dazu diskutierte Lei die Markenidentität von MegaETHs „Mega Mafia“, die Entwickler anspricht, die an leistungsstarken Blockchain-Anwendungen interessiert sind. Sie zielen speziell auf Gründer ab, die mit der bestehenden Infrastruktur unzufrieden sind und ihre Ambitionen durch MegaETH verwirklichen möchten.
Keone erwähnte, dass das Monad-Team fleißig arbeitet, aber kein konkretes Datum angeben konnte.
Lei gab an, dass MegaETH voraussichtlich bis Ende dieses Jahres oder Anfang nächsten Jahres live gehen wird.
Monad und MegaETH zielen beide darauf ab, hochleistungsfähige, dezentrale EVM-kompatible Ketten zu schaffen. Monad verfolgt dieses Ziel, indem es die Ausführungs- und Konsensschichten neu entwickelt, was den Aufbau von Monad DB und die Einführung von Optimistic-Mechanismen zur parallelen und asynchronen Transaktionsverarbeitung umfasst. Es verwendet auch den Monad BFT-Algorithmus, um den Konsensprozess zu beschleunigen. Diese Innovationen reduzieren nicht nur die Hardware-Anforderungen für Knotenpunkte, sondern fördern auch die Netzwerkdezentralisierung.
Auf der anderen Seite konzentriert sich MegaETH darauf, die Leistung eines einzelnen Threads zu maximieren. Durch die Nutzung eines einzigen Orderers zur Optimierung der Transaktionsverarbeitung verringert es die Hardwareanforderungen an vollständige Knoten und integriert neue Datenstrukturen, um die Gesamteffizienz zu steigern und eine Spitzenleistung zu erreichen. Als Layer-2-Lösung für Ethereum ist MegaETH hauptsächlich für eine effiziente Transaktionsausführung verantwortlich, wobei die Dezentralisierung durch das Netzwerk von Ethereum unterstützt wird.
Durch diesen Dialog präsentierten Keone und Lei zwei unterschiedliche Blockchain-Design-Philosophien. Trotz ihrer unterschiedlichen Ansätze sind beide vereint in ihrem Ziel, das Ethereum-Ökosystem voranzubringen. Diese technische Debatte verdeutlicht die modernsten Entwicklungen in der Blockchain-Technologie und bietet Einblicke für zukünftige Innovationen. Ob durch die tiefe Optimierung von Monad oder die unermüdliche Streben nach hoher Leistung von MegaETH, beide sind Schlüsselfaktoren in der Entwicklung der Blockchain-Technologie. Mit Pionieren wie Keone und Lei an der Spitze steht das Ethereum-Ökosystem vor einer vielversprechenden Zukunft.
Teilen
Nội dung
Da die Blockchain-Technologie rasant voranschreitet, sind Monad und MegaETH zwei aufstrebende Projekte, die jeweils auf unterschiedliche Weise die Entwicklung des Ethereum-Ökosystems vorantreiben. Kürzlich führten Keone Hon, Gründer von Monad, und Lei Yang, Mitbegründer von MegaETH, eine eingehende Diskussion über ihre jeweiligen technologischen Innovationen, architektonischen Designs und Gemeinschaftskulturen.
Monad ist eine Layer-1-Blockchain, die durch innovative Ausführungs- und Konsensmechanismen Leistungsgrenzen übertreffen und die Verarbeitung von über 10.000 Transaktionen pro Sekunde ermöglichen soll. Ihr Design priorisiert Effizienz und Kompatibilität, was es Entwicklern leicht macht, bestehende Ethereum-Anwendungen zu migrieren.
Im Gegensatz dazu ist MegaETH eine Layer 2-Lösung, die sich darauf konzentriert, die Transaktionsleistung von Ethereum erheblich zu steigern, mit dem Ziel, über 100.000 Transaktionen pro Sekunde zu verarbeiten. Durch die Optimierung der bestehenden Architektur von Ethereum zielt MegaETH darauf ab, den Benutzern ein viel schnelleres Transaktionserlebnis zu bieten.
Dieser Artikel bietet eine Zusammenfassung eines Podcast-Interviews, das über eine Stunde dauerte und sich auf zwei Blockchain-Projekte mit unterschiedlichen Architekturen konzentrierte: Monad und MegaETH. Es untersucht, wie diese Projekte durch unterschiedliche technologische Wege die Geschwindigkeit und Effizienz des Ethereum-Ökosystems vorantreiben.
Keone Hon erläuterte in der Diskussion die Kernphilosophie hinter Monad und hob es als eine neu konzipierte Version von Ethereum hervor, die entwickelt wurde, um bis zu 10.000 Transaktionen pro Sekunde zu verarbeiten. Monad verbessert die Speichereffizienz von Ethereum's Merkle-Baum-Daten durch die Schaffung einer neuen Datenbank - Monad DB. Keone erklärte, dass Ethereum traditionell in einer single-threaded Art und Weise arbeitet, aber Monad die Ausführungsleistung steigert, indem es optimistische parallele Ausführung und asynchrones Processing integriert.
Keone betonte, dass der Zugang zum Zustand, nicht nur zur Rechenleistung, der Hauptengpass im Ausführungsprozess ist. Jeder Smart Contract hängt von einem Restzustand ab, der damit verknüpft ist, und für den Daten von der Festplatte gelesen werden müssen. Somit ist die Hauptbegrenzung bei der Ausführung der Zugriff auf diese Zustandsdaten. Monad DB ist speziell darauf ausgelegt, diese Herausforderung zu überwinden und ermöglicht effiziente parallele Datenzugriffe, was ein größeres Leistungspotenzial freisetzt.
Im Gegensatz zu Monad erklärte Lei Yang, dass MegaETH darauf abzielt, eine leistungsoptimierte Blockchain zu schaffen, die vollständig kompatibel mit Ethereum ist und die Vision hat, die erste Echtzeit-Blockchain zu werden. Als Layer 2-Lösung für Ethereum strebt MegaETH an, über 100.000 Transaktionen pro Sekunde zu verarbeiten. Lei betonte, dass MegaETH nicht ausschließlich auf Parallelisierung angewiesen ist, sondern die Verbesserung der Leistung eines einzelnen Threads priorisiert, was seiner Meinung nach für die praktische Anwendung vieler Anwendungen entscheidend ist.
In Bezug auf die technische Umsetzung verwendet MegaETH einen einzigen aktiven Orderer, um alle Transaktionen zu verwalten, wobei andere Knoten nur Statusupdates abonnieren müssen. Dieser Ansatz reduziert nicht nur redundante Ausführung, sondern senkt auch die Hardwareanforderungen für volle Knoten. Lei erklärte weiter, dass MegaETH eine neue Datenstruktur entwickelt hat, ähnlich dem Merkle-Patricia-Baum, die die Hardwarenutzung optimiert, um eine effiziente Transaktionsverarbeitung zu unterstützen.
Keone und Lei bieten unterschiedliche Standpunkte in der Debatte über Dezentralisierung. Keone behauptet, dass die Architektur von Monad durch die Verwendung unabhängiger einzelner Knoten und vollständiger Knoten Dezentralisierung, Vertrauensneutralität und Zensurresistenz garantiert. Er betont, dass Dezentralisierung nicht nur eine technische Wahl, sondern ein grundlegender Gemeinschaftswert ist.
Lei behauptet im Gegensatz dazu, dass MegaETH in Bezug auf Dezentralisierung herausragend ist, da es auf Zehntausenden von Ethereum-Knoten basiert, um Endgültigkeit und Korrektheit zu gewährleisten. Er betont, dass der einzelne Orderer von MegaETH extrem niedrige Transaktionsrückmeldezeiten erreicht, was in keinem konsensbasierten System möglich ist.
Obwohl sie unterschiedliche Interpretationen von Dezentralisierung haben, sind sich beide Gründer einig, dass diese Funktion für das langfristige Wachstum von Blockchain essentiell ist. Alle Layer-2-Lösungen können eine größere Dezentralisierung beanspruchen, da sie direkt auf Ethereum zur Abwicklung angewiesen sind. Monad verbessert jedoch die Effizienz von Ethereum durch innovative Technologie, ohne die Hardwareanforderungen zu erhöhen. Diese Verbesserung steigert die Leistung von Ethereum und trägt zur Optimierung des gesamten dezentralen Ökosystems bei.
Keone und Lei unterscheiden sich auch in ihren technischen Philosophien. Keone betont, dass Monad darauf ausgelegt ist, die Leistung mit minimalem Hardwareeinsatz zu maximieren, so dass jeder einen Knoten auf Standardgeräten betreiben kann. Er glaubt, dass dies durch Softwareoptimierung erreicht werden kann, ohne auf High-End-Hardware angewiesen zu sein. Monad zielt darauf ab, die Leistung von Ethereum zu steigern und gleichzeitig die Dezentralisierung zu gewährleisten.
Im Gegensatz dazu erklärt Lei, dass MegaETH sich für eine Layer-2-Architektur entschieden hat, weil sie die beste Leistung bietet und Redundanzen bei der Ausführung und im Konsens erheblich reduziert. Sie sind nicht durch Traditionen eingeschränkt und verfolgen einen leistungsorientierten Ansatz. Lei betonte, dass das Design von MegaETH Transaktionsrückmeldezeiten von nur 1 Millisekunde ermöglicht, eine beispiellose Leistung in einem konsensbasierten System.
Wenn es um den Aufbau von Gemeinschaften geht, haben Keone und Lei unterschiedliche Prioritäten. Keone erwähnte, dass Monad eine Umgebung fördert, in der alle ermutigt werden, beizutragen und so eine positive Atmosphäre zu schaffen. Er betonte, dass das Maskottchen und die Veranstaltungen von Monad spontan von der Gemeinschaft geschaffen und gefördert werden, was den Geist der Dezentralisierung verkörpert.
Im Gegensatz dazu diskutierte Lei die Markenidentität von MegaETHs „Mega Mafia“, die Entwickler anspricht, die an leistungsstarken Blockchain-Anwendungen interessiert sind. Sie zielen speziell auf Gründer ab, die mit der bestehenden Infrastruktur unzufrieden sind und ihre Ambitionen durch MegaETH verwirklichen möchten.
Keone erwähnte, dass das Monad-Team fleißig arbeitet, aber kein konkretes Datum angeben konnte.
Lei gab an, dass MegaETH voraussichtlich bis Ende dieses Jahres oder Anfang nächsten Jahres live gehen wird.
Monad und MegaETH zielen beide darauf ab, hochleistungsfähige, dezentrale EVM-kompatible Ketten zu schaffen. Monad verfolgt dieses Ziel, indem es die Ausführungs- und Konsensschichten neu entwickelt, was den Aufbau von Monad DB und die Einführung von Optimistic-Mechanismen zur parallelen und asynchronen Transaktionsverarbeitung umfasst. Es verwendet auch den Monad BFT-Algorithmus, um den Konsensprozess zu beschleunigen. Diese Innovationen reduzieren nicht nur die Hardware-Anforderungen für Knotenpunkte, sondern fördern auch die Netzwerkdezentralisierung.
Auf der anderen Seite konzentriert sich MegaETH darauf, die Leistung eines einzelnen Threads zu maximieren. Durch die Nutzung eines einzigen Orderers zur Optimierung der Transaktionsverarbeitung verringert es die Hardwareanforderungen an vollständige Knoten und integriert neue Datenstrukturen, um die Gesamteffizienz zu steigern und eine Spitzenleistung zu erreichen. Als Layer-2-Lösung für Ethereum ist MegaETH hauptsächlich für eine effiziente Transaktionsausführung verantwortlich, wobei die Dezentralisierung durch das Netzwerk von Ethereum unterstützt wird.
Durch diesen Dialog präsentierten Keone und Lei zwei unterschiedliche Blockchain-Design-Philosophien. Trotz ihrer unterschiedlichen Ansätze sind beide vereint in ihrem Ziel, das Ethereum-Ökosystem voranzubringen. Diese technische Debatte verdeutlicht die modernsten Entwicklungen in der Blockchain-Technologie und bietet Einblicke für zukünftige Innovationen. Ob durch die tiefe Optimierung von Monad oder die unermüdliche Streben nach hoher Leistung von MegaETH, beide sind Schlüsselfaktoren in der Entwicklung der Blockchain-Technologie. Mit Pionieren wie Keone und Lei an der Spitze steht das Ethereum-Ökosystem vor einer vielversprechenden Zukunft.